/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fem/test/ |
H A D | exactsolution.hh | 35 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::ExactSolution 91 void hessian( const DomainType &x, HessianRangeType &H ) const in hessian() 108 void hessian( const DomainType &x, RangeFieldType t, HessianRangeType &H ) const in hessian() 133 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::Polynomial 176 void hessian( const DomainType &x, HessianRangeType &H ) const in hessian() 181 void hessian( const DomainType &x, RangeFieldType t, HessianRangeType &H ) const in hessian()
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fem/space/basisfunctionset/ |
H A D | simple.hh | 49 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::SimpleBasisFunctionSet 134 void axpy ( const Point &x, const HessianRangeType &hessianFactor, DofVector &dofs ) const in axpy() 136 FunctionalAxpyFunctor< HessianRangeType, DofVector > functor( hessianFactor, dofs ); in axpy() 208 void hessianAll ( const Point &x, const DofVector &dofs, HessianRangeType &hessian ) const in hessianAll() 210 …hessian = HessianRangeType( typename HessianRangeType::value_type( typename RangeType::value_type(… in hessianAll() 211 AxpyFunctor< DofVector, HessianRangeType > functor( dofs, hessian ); in hessianAll()
|
H A D | basisfunctionset.hh | 48 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::BasisFunctionSet 122 void hessianAll ( const Point &x, const DofVector &dofs, HessianRangeType &hessian ) const;
|
H A D | tuple.hh | 107 …typedef std::tuple< std::vector< typename BasisFunctionSets::HessianRangeType > ... > HessianStora… 213 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::TupleBasisFunctionSet 335 void hessianAll ( const Point &x, const DofVector &dofs, HessianRangeType &hessian ) const in hessianAll() 396 void axpy ( const Point &x, const HessianRangeType &hessianFactor, DofVector &dofs ) const in axpy() 533 …static void apply ( const Point &x, const DofVector &dofVector, HessianRangeType &values, const Of… 538 … typename std::tuple_element< i, BasisFunctionSetTupleType >::type::HessianRangeType thisHessian; 638 values[ j + offset[ i ] ] = typename HessianRangeType::value_type( 0.0 ); 656 …typedef typename std::tuple_element< i, BasisFunctionSetTupleType >::type::HessianRangeType ThisHe… 663 …typedef SubObject< const HessianRangeType, const ThisHessianRangeType, rangeOffset > SubHessianRan… 687 …static void apply ( const Point &x, const HessianRangeType &factor, DofVector &dofVector, const Of… in apply()
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fem/space/test/ |
H A D | combinedspacetest.cc | 56 typedef FuncSpace1::HessianRangeType HessianRangeType1; 57 typedef FuncSpace2::HessianRangeType HessianRangeType2; 74 typedef FuncSpace::HessianRangeType HessianRangeType; typedef 102 HessianRangeType null; in checkBasisSet() 117 std::vector< HessianRangeType > hessians( nrBasis, null ); in checkBasisSet() 139 HessianRangeType hessian( null ); in checkBasisSet() 206 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ef 228 void hessian ( const Point &arg, HessianRangeType &hes ) const in hessian()
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fem/function/localfunction/ |
H A D | converter.hh | 80 typedef typename HostLocalFunction::HessianRangeType HostHessianRangeType; 96 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::LocalFunctionConverter 107 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ef 144 void hessian ( const Point &p, HessianRangeType &hes ) const in hessian() 182 …dratureImp ( const QuadratureType &quadrature, VectorType &values, const HessianRangeType & ) const in evaluateQuadratureImp()
|
H A D | const.hh | 139 typedef typename BaseType::HessianRangeType HessianRangeType; typedef in Dune::Fem::ConstLocalDiscreteFunction 250 HessianRangeType hessian ( const Point &p ) const in hessian() 252 HessianRangeType h; in hessian() 308 typedef typename GF::LocalFunctionType::HessianRangeType HessianRangeType; typedef 345 HessianRangeType hessian ( const Point &p ) const in hessian() 347 HessianRangeType h; in hessian() 381 typedef typename GridFunctionDecayType::HessianRangeType HessianRangeType; typedef 404 void hessian(const Point &x, HessianRangeType &ret) const in hessian() 430 HessianRangeType hessian ( const Point &p ) const in hessian() 432 HessianRangeType h; in hessian() [all …]
|
H A D | localfunctionset.hh | 43 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ef 140 typedef typename LocalFunctionSet::HessianRangeType HessianRangeType; typedef in Dune::Fem::LocalFunctionSetProxy
|
H A D | bindable.hh | 28 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ef 95 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ef
|
H A D | localfunction.hh | 111 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::LocalFunction 256 void axpy ( const PointType &x, const HessianRangeType &factor) in axpy() 339 void hessian ( const PointType &x, HessianRangeType &ret ) const in hessian() 504 …valuateQuadrature( const QuadratureType &quad, VectorType &result, const HessianRangeType & ) const in evaluateQuadrature()
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fem/space/finitevolume/ |
H A D | basisfunctionset.hh | 42 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ef 165 void hessianAll ( const Point &x, const DofVector &dofs, HessianRangeType &hessian ) const in hessianAll() 167 hessian = HessianRangeType( typename HessianRangeType::value_type( 0 ) ); in hessianAll() 175 hessians[ i ] = HessianRangeType( typename HessianRangeType::value_type( 0 ) ); in hessianAll()
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fem/function/common/ |
H A D | common.hh | 29 typedef typename BaseType::HessianRangeType HessianRangeType; typedef in Dune::Fem::Identity 43 void hessian ( const DomainType &x, HessianRangeType &hessian ) const in hessian() 45 hessian = HessianRangeType( ct( 0 ) ); in hessian()
|
H A D | functionset.hh | 38 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::FunctionSet 131 typedef typename FunctionSet::HessianRangeType HessianRangeType; typedef in Dune::Fem::FunctionSetProxy
|
H A D | localfunctionadapter.hh | 66 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ef 469 typedef typename Traits::HessianRangeType HessianRangeType; typedef in Dune::Fem::LocalFunctionAdapterLocalFunction 530 void hessian ( const PointType &x, HessianRangeType &ret ) const in hessian() 645 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::LocalAnalyticalFunctionBinder 649 …typedef std::function<HessianRangeType(const DomainType&,double,const EntityType&)> AnalyticalHess… 654 … const AnalyticalHessianType& h=[](const auto& ,auto ,const auto& ){return HessianRangeType(0.0);}, in __anonfaa8f5f70402() 716 void hessian(const PointType& x,HessianRangeType& ret ) const in hessian()
|
H A D | function.hh | 72 typedef typename FunctionSpaceType :: HessianRangeType HessianRangeType; typedef in Dune::Fem::Function 127 void hessian ( const DomainType &x, HessianRangeType &hessian ) const in hessian()
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fem/space/shapefunctionset/ |
H A D | simple.hh | 30 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::AbstractShapeFunction 38 virtual void hessian ( const DomainType &x, HessianRangeType &hessian ) const = 0; 62 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::SimpleShapeFunctionSet 183 HessianRangeType hessian; in hessianEach()
|
H A D | legendre.hh | 51 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::LegendreShapeFunction 111 void hessian ( const DomainType &x, HessianRangeType &hessian ) const noexcept in hessian() 113 hessian = HessianRangeType( typename HessianRangeType::value_type( 1 ) ); in hessian() 233 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::LegendreShapeFunctionSet 340 HessianRangeType hessian; in hessianEach()
|
H A D | shapefunctionset.hh | 45 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::ShapeFunctionSet
|
H A D | orthonormal.hh | 152 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::OrthonormalShapeFunctionSet 250 HessianRangeType hessian; in hessianEach() 272 void hessian ( std::size_t i, const DomainType &x, HessianRangeType &hessian ) const in hessian()
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fempy/function/ |
H A D | virtualizedgridfunction.hh | 55 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::FemPy::VirtualizedGridFunction 69 typedef std::vector< HessianRangeType > HessianRangeValueVectorType; 88 virtual void hessian ( const LocalCoordinateType &x, HessianRangeType &hessian ) const = 0; 89 virtual void hessian ( const CachingPoint &x, HessianRangeType &hessian ) const = 0; 90 virtual void hessian ( const ElementPoint &x, HessianRangeType &hessian ) const = 0; 123 …virtual void hessian ( const LocalCoordinateType &x, HessianRangeType &hessian ) const override { … in hessian() 124 …virtual void hessian ( const CachingPoint &x, HessianRangeType &hessian ) const override { impl().… in hessian() 226 void hessian ( const Point &x, HessianRangeType &hessian ) const in hessian() 233 … hessian ( const Fem::QuadraturePointWrapper< Quadrature > &x, HessianRangeType &hessian ) const in hessian() 239 … hessian ( const Fem::QuadraturePointWrapper< Quadrature > &x, HessianRangeType &hessian ) const in hessian() [all …]
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fem/space/lagrange/ |
H A D | shapefunctionset.hh | 52 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::LagrangeShapeFunctionInterface 58 virtual void hessian ( const DomainType &x, HessianRangeType &hessian ) const = 0; 94 typedef typename BaseType::HessianRangeType HessianRangeType; typedef in Dune::Fem::LagrangeShapeFunction 102 virtual void hessian ( const DomainType &x, HessianRangeType &hessian ) const; 214 ::hessian ( const DomainType &x, HessianRangeType &hessian ) const in hessian()
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fem/space/fourier/ |
H A D | functionset.hh | 56 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::FourierFunctionSet 102 functor( 0, HessianRangeType( RangeFieldType( 0 ) ) ); in hessianEach() 106 functor( basisFunction++, HessianRangeType( -(n*n)*cos( n*x[ 0 ] ) ) ); in hessianEach() 107 functor( basisFunction++, HessianRangeType( -(n*n)*sin( n*x[ 0 ] ) ) ); in hessianEach() 130 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::Fem::FourierFunctionSet 202 HessianRangeType hessian; in hessianEach() 233 void evaluate ( const MultiIndexType &multiIndex, HessianRangeType &hessian ) const in evaluate()
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fem/operator/common/ |
H A D | localmatrixcolumn.hh | 64 typedef typename BasisFunctionSetType::HessianRangeType HessianRangeType; typedef in Dune::Fem::LocalMatrixColumn 116 typedef typename BasisFunctionSetType::HessianRangeType HessianRangeType; typedef in Dune::Fem::LocalMatrixColumn
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fempy/py/function/ |
H A D | grid.hh | 42 typedef typename FunctionSpaceType::HessianRangeType HessianRangeType; typedef in Dune::FemPy::PyGridFunction 77 void hessian ( const Point &x, HessianRangeType &value ) const in hessian()
|
/dports/math/dune-fem/dune-fem-d1c625e6d51167d0cce57de6adcef21f548a8f82/dune/fem/space/basisfunctionset/test/ |
H A D | checkbasisfunctionset.hh | 31 typedef typename BasisFunctionSet::HessianRangeType HessianRangeType; in checkQuadratureConsistency() typedef 68 HessianRangeType hessianFactor; in checkQuadratureConsistency() 119 HessianRangeType a, b; in checkQuadratureConsistency() 123 std::vector< HessianRangeType > values( basisFunctionSet.size() ); in checkQuadratureConsistency() 188 std::vector< HessianRangeType > values( basisFunctionSet.size() ); in checkQuadratureConsistency()
|